December 14, 2015 - symptoms and signs (137 studies), laboratory tests (217 studies), imaging tests (519 studies), multivariable … Trials directly comparing diagnostic tests were too heterogeneous to support definitive conclusions; … therefore, most of our results pertain to the test performance of individual tests. … The evidence on individual tests indicates that imaging tests have adequate test performance, while clinical … symptoms and signs and laboratory tests used in isolation have lower discriminatory capacity.

There are two types of tests: the Pap test and the HPV test. … If your screening tests are abnormal, your doctor may do more tests, such as a biopsy . … The results can sometimes be wrong, and you may have unnecessary follow-up tests. … You and your doctor should discuss your risk for cervical cancer, the pros and cons of the screening tests
